Beautiful late-Meiji Imari plate hand-painted in vibrant underglaze blue and red enamels.

The scene features a traditional Japanese hillside architecture surrounded by blooming plum branches and swirling clouds. A classic geometric border completes the design.

An elegant decorative example of fine Japanese porcelain artistry from the late 19th to early 20th century.

Details:
• Origin: Japan, Imari ware
• Date: Meiji era, c.1880–1910
• Material: Porcelain
• Technique: Underglaze blue, overglaze red & green enamels
• Dimensions: Diameter: 21.5 cm / 8.46 in
• Condition: Good antique condition – minor wear to gilding, tiny firing dots and age-related glaze crazing. No cracks, no restoration. Professional packaging. Safe worldwide shipping.
